yarn domene string theory java webhotell oreilly embroidery general relativity sewing j2ee database java programming e-post learn java programming jeu jeux cmsimple crochet cosmology php physics jsp c++ varien e-commerce html codes ejb knit .net magento c programming css java programming language mysql o'reilly media content management system thread cms sun java code o'reilly author o'reilly knitting javascript fabric